Four Game Servers to Shut Down in July and August, One Becoming Completely Inaccessible
Four games will lose server support between July and August, rendering one of them completely unplayable.
Madden NFL 23 servers will shut down on July 13, 2026. NBA 2K Playgrounds 2 and WWE 2K Battlegrounds will follow on August 20. Digital storefronts have already pulled these titles, and the server closure will disable all multiplayer modes.
Warface: Clutch faces the most severe outcome. The developer will close its servers on August 25. Because the shooter relies entirely on online connectivity, the game will no longer function after this date.
Other titles face specific changes. DiRT Rally 2.0 will disable the Racenet Clubs feature on July 8, though other online modes will remain active. New World: Aeternum will stop all in-game purchases on July 20 as the team prepares for a total server shutdown in January 2027.
